JOB DUTIES The set-up and take-down of equipment including hanging plastic sheeting, mixing chemicals, setting up ladders, moving equipment, pre-sprayers, garden hoses, and high-pressure hoses. Stock trucks with needed material for upcoming jobs each night or week. Pre-scraping greasy buildup from affected areas of kitchen exhaust systems Pressure washing the interior of kitchen exhaust systems (fans, ducts, and hoods) Final clean-up in kitchens by wiping down the hoods, mopping up the floors, etc. Digital photography of all work performed at each job. Before and After Photos. Independent completion of work projects with limited supervision. Ability to make good decisions without having to communicate with a supervisor. Reporting mechanical deficiencies of customer and/or company equipment to management. Maintaining the cleanliness of company tools, equipment, and vehicles each night.
